Zhambyl GRES power station

Gas power plant in Jambyl, Kazakhstan. Approximate location 42.844943, 71.477415.

Zhambyl GRES power station is a 1,230 MW gas power station in Jambyl, Kazakhstan. It is operated by Zhambyl State District Power Plant JSC [100%]. Based on its capacity (estimated), it can supply roughly 1.4 million homes (estimated). It ranks #9 of 80 Kazakhstan power plants by installed capacity. Commissioned in 1967, it is around 59 years old — an older, legacy facility. In context, gas supplies about 29.4% of Kazakhstan's electricity; the national grid averages 805 gCO₂/kWh (14.9% low-carbon) (2025).

In context: how this plant compares

At 1,230 MW, Zhambyl GRES power station is well above the median gas plant in Kazakhstan (250 MW). Technically it is described as Steam. Gas plants burn natural gas either in open-cycle turbines for fast peaking, or in combined-cycle units that recover exhaust heat in an HRSG to reach roughly 55–62% efficiency — the cleanest-burning fossil option.
